Typical Air Conditioning A/c Problems

Ever felt that unexpected chill developing into a stifling sauna? It's a traditional sign that your a/c unit might be whispering for aid. One of the most regular offenders behind an air conditioner ac system repair work call is a frozen evaporator coil. Imagine ice forming inside your cooling unit-- sounds unusual? Yet, it occurs when airflow is restricted or refrigerant levels dip too low. Have you discovered your system blowing warm air rather of cold? This frequently indicates a refrigerant leakage, a sly problem that declines to fix itself.

Let's not forget the clogged air filters. Image your air conditioner having a hard time to breathe through a veil of dust and particles-- no surprise it sputters and stops working to cool efficiently. It's a basic repair but often ignored, triggering a cause and effect of issues.

Typical Signs and Their Causes

Symptom Possible Cause
Warm air blowing Low refrigerant, compressor concerns
Water leakage Blocked drain line, frozen coil
Unusual sounds Loose parts, motor problems
Regular biking on/off Thermostat breakdown, electrical faults

Have you ever questioned why your AC in some cases refuses to start? The answer could lie in a faulty capacitor or worn-out motor. These silent saboteurs frequently escape notification till the heat becomes excruciating.

  • Electrical concerns: Circuitry issues can cause unforeseen shutdowns or prevent the unit from switching on.
  • Filthy condenser coils: When outside coils get blocked, the system gets too hot and efficiency plummets.
  • Thermostat errors: A misreading thermostat can deceive your air conditioning into running less or more than needed.

Next time your air conditioner sputters or groans, ask yourself: is it a quick repair or a sign of deeper trouble? Understanding these common problems can save you from sweating it out longer than necessary.

One typical slip is disregarding the capacitor. It's the little powerhouse that starts your air conditioning's motor. If your unit won't turn on, check the capacitor with a multimeter. Change it just if the readings fall outside the normal range-- do not think or you'll risk frying other elements.

Essential Tools and Precaution

  • Use insulated gloves to prevent electrical shocks.
  • Constantly shut off the breaker before touching circuitry.
  • Utilize a fin comb to correct the alignment of bent evaporator or condenser fins-- this enhances air flow dramatically.
  • Keep a vacuum useful to clean out dust and particles from coils without harming them.
  • Check refrigerant levels just if you have correct gauges and accreditations; inappropriate handling can lead to leakages or ecological damage.

Quick Diagnostic List

Symptom Possible Cause Do it yourself Repair
Weak air flow Dirty air filter or obstructed vents Replace filters; clear vents
Air conditioning not cooling Low refrigerant or dirty coils Clean coils; call pro for refrigerant
System will not begin Malfunctioning capacitor or thermostat Test and change capacitor; check thermostat batteries

Here's a nugget from experience: when cleaning coils, avoid harsh brushes or high-pressure water. The fins are paper-thin and bend easily, reducing efficiency. Rather, gentle brushing followed by low-pressure rinsing works marvels. And remember, a blocked drain line can trigger water leaks-- flush it regularly with a vinegar solution to website keep it streaming smoothly.

Signals Beyond the Surface

Sometimes, the signs are tricky. An unit that cycles on and off quickly-- a phenomenon referred to as brief cycling-- is more than simply irritating noise; it stresses the compressor and might show a refrigerant leakage or thermostat malfunction. Trying to repair this without appropriate tools and knowledge can get worse the problem. Remember, refrigerant handling requires certified experts due to ecological policies and security concerns.

Expert Tips for Choosing When to Call

  1. Persistent Water Leakages: If you spot water pooling around your system, it's not just a spill. This might signify a clogged drain line or frozen evaporator coils.
  2. Unusual Smells: Musty or burning smells often indicate mold growth or electrical problems, neither of which must be disregarded.
  3. Thermostat Irregularities: When your thermostat declines to comply or reveals hugely fluctuating temperature levels, it's a red flag for sensor or wiring problems.
  4. Unusual Noises: Grinding, rattling, or buzzing sounds can suggest loose parts or motor problems.

Beyond Quick Fixes: Why Knowledge Matters

Trying repairs without the best experience can turn a minor breakdown into a devastating breakdown. For instance, an overlooked capacitor issue may cause a complete compressor failure-- a repair work frequently more expensive than the preliminary issue. Experts utilize diagnostic devices that reveals surprise faults, ensuring a precise repair work rather than a guesswork patch.

Concern Typical Cause Why Call a Professional?
A/c Not Cooling Refrigerant Leakage Requires qualified handling and leakage detection tools
Water Leak Obstructed Drain Line Requirements comprehensive cleansing and potential part replacement
Regular Biking Thermostat or Compressor Concern Professional medical diagnosis prevents more damage

Upkeep for Effective A/c Unit Operation

Ever wondered why your air conditioning unit all of a sudden sputters on the most popular day? That's generally the sluggish creep of overlook, silently eroding performance. Dust and dirt, those quiet saboteurs, clog filters and coils, forcing your system to work overtime. When the evaporator coils collect grime, the cooling impact diminishes, and your energy bills increase like summer season temperature levels.

Seasonal tune-ups aren't simply a high-end-- they're lifelines. Here's what keeps an air conditioner humming smoothly:

  • Regular filter replacement: Swap filters every 1-3 months to avoid air flow constraints.
  • Coil cleaning: Dirt buildup on coils imitates insulation, eliminating efficiency.
  • Check refrigerant levels: Low refrigerant signals leakages that degrade cooling power.
  • Clear condensate drains: Clogs trigger wetness buildup, causing mold and water damage.
  • Check fan motors and belts: Used parts can stall the entire system.
